CaptureEnumPins Class Reference

Collaboration diagram for CaptureEnumPins:

Collaboration graph
[legend]

Public Member Functions

 CaptureEnumPins (vlc_object_t *_p_input, CaptureFilter *_p_filter, CaptureEnumPins *pEnumPins)
virtual ~CaptureEnumPins ()
STDMETHODIMP QueryInterface (REFIID riid, void **ppv)
 STDMETHODIMP_ (ULONG) AddRef()
 STDMETHODIMP_ (ULONG) Release()
STDMETHODIMP Next (ULONG cPins, IPin **ppPins, ULONG *pcFetched)
STDMETHODIMP Skip (ULONG cPins)
STDMETHODIMP Reset ()
STDMETHODIMP Clone (IEnumPins **ppEnum)

Constructor & Destructor Documentation

CaptureEnumPins::CaptureEnumPins ( vlc_object_t _p_input,
CaptureFilter _p_filter,
CaptureEnumPins pEnumPins 
)

References i_position.

Referenced by Clone().

CaptureEnumPins::~CaptureEnumPins (  )  [virtual]

References msg_Dbg.


Member Function Documentation

STDMETHODIMP CaptureEnumPins::QueryInterface ( REFIID  riid,
void **  ppv 
)

References AddRef(), and msg_Dbg.

CaptureEnumPins::STDMETHODIMP_ ( ULONG   ) 

CaptureEnumPins::STDMETHODIMP_ ( ULONG   ) 

STDMETHODIMP CaptureEnumPins::Next ( ULONG  cPins,
IPin **  ppPins,
ULONG *  pcFetched 
)

STDMETHODIMP CaptureEnumPins::Skip ( ULONG  cPins  ) 

References msg_Dbg.

STDMETHODIMP CaptureEnumPins::Reset ( void   ) 

References msg_Dbg.

STDMETHODIMP CaptureEnumPins::Clone ( IEnumPins **  ppEnum  ) 

References CaptureEnumPins(), and msg_Dbg.


The documentation for this class was generated from the following files:

Generated on Tue May 25 08:05:49 2010 for VLC by  doxygen 1.5.6